Celtic star Odsonne Edouard is the subject of yet another possible bid from a team in the English Premiership as Arsenal boss, Mikel Arteta. looks to strengthen his front line for the Gunners.

Arteta has been a long term admirer of the Hoops hitman and Edouard has made it clear of his desire to move from the East End of Glasgow.  Edouard has only just under 18 months left on his current contract and so far has not signed an extension to prolong his stay as the Scottish Champions.

Celtic had earlier in the season slapped a £40m price tag on the French u-21 star to ward off any potential suitors but with the strikers contract gradually running down, The Hoops board are seemingly willing to accept bids of around £25m as the Frenchman value will continue to fall as long as a new contract remains unsigned.

Edouard is also the subject of intense speculation about a move to Leicester City. The Foxes boss, Brendan Rodgers, has also been tracking the Frenchman but a bid has yet to materialise.

Edouard recently switched agents to The Stellar Group, who negotiated Kieran Tierney’s move to The Gunners, in a move that shows the hitman is serious about his intentions to leave the Glasgow giants.

Juventus is also rumoured to be interested in taking Edouard to Turin so there is stiff competition in the race for the strikers signature which can only be good news for the Celtic power brokers as more interested clubs means the price the Hoops receive could increase.

Any move Edouard manages to make will see the big striker receive a significant pay rise. Vital Celtic revealed the salary gap in the first team squad and Edouard could easily command at least five times his current Celtic salary.
